Interestingly medicinal flavor profile with some wood, cocoa on the nose, milk chocolate in the mouth paired with mocha. Dried fruit in the background. Untypical Fiji that is still fun to drink.
Tasted at the Rumhouse in Prague. Very nice selection, expensive prices. But excellent ambience. On the nose the way I want Fiji to be. Solvent, rubber, ester and mowed lawn. Later comes neat wood to it. Flavor likewise how you want fiji, some ester and nice fruity notes with wood and dark spices, and some pepper. Only a few percent more for a better consistency would be desirable.
